What are the main challenges an Executive Chef typically faces when managing a large kitchen team?

Executive Chefs often encounter challenges such as maintaining consistent food quality across high-volume service, effectively training and motivating a diverse team, and balancing administrative duties with hands-on culinary leadership. Communication is key, as Executive Chefs must coordinate between kitchen staff, front-of-house managers, and suppliers. Additionally, adapting menus to seasonal ingredients and customer preferences while controlling food costs can be demanding but also rewarding for those who thrive in a dynamic environment.

What are Executive Chefs?

Executive Chefs are the head chefs in a kitchen or restaurant, responsible for overseeing all culinary operations. They manage kitchen staff, plan menus, ensure food quality, and maintain inventory and budgets. Executive Chefs also collaborate with management on restaurant strategies and may play a key role in hiring and training staff. Their leadership ensures that the kitchen runs efficiently while delivering high-quality dishes to customers.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Executive Chef,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Executive Chef, you need extensive culinary expertise, menu planning skills, and experience in kitchen management, often supported by a culinary degree or relevant certification. Familiarity with commercial kitchen equipment, inventory management systems, and food safety regulations is essential. Leadership, creativity, and effective communication are vital soft skills for motivating staff and ensuring a cohesive kitchen environment. These skills ensure high-quality food, efficient operations, and the ability to deliver exceptional dining experiences consistently.
